Bugs LIVE: Giant Animatronic Insects & Arachnids

When: Until June 29, 2025 | Tuesday – Saturday 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. Sunday 1 p.m. to 4 p.m. (closed Mondays)
Where: Heard Natural Science Museum & Wildlife Sanctuary, 1 Nature Place, McKinney
More info and tickets here

Take a walk on the wild side at the Heard Natural Science Museum & Wildlife Sanctuary, where the Bugs LIVE exhibit brings giant animatronic insects to life. Stroll through scenic nature trails and encounter towering spiders, beetles and butterflies while learning about the vital role these creatures play in our ecosystem. Perfect for nature lovers and curious minds alike, this immersive experience mixes fun with education. Don’t forget to bring your camera for a bug-tastic photo op!

The Smurf Experience

When: Until Aug. 11, 2025 | Times vary
Where: Arlington Museum of Art, North Entrance, 1200 Ballpark Way, Arlington
Tickets starting at $29.99 (May is selling out fast!)

The Smurfs are calling, and it’s time to suit up blue and save the world — literally. Visitors enter a life-sized, immersive Smurf universe filled with scavenger hunts, obstacle courses and puzzle-packed missions to outwit the infamous Gargamel. With VR flights on storks and magic spell challenges, it’s part escape room, part fantasy adventure — and entirely smurftastic. Check out our tips for a smurf-tastic visit here.

Thursday On Tap

When: Thursdays until Oct. 30, 2025
Where: Perot Museum of Nature and Science, 2201 N. Field Street, Dallas
More info and tickets

Science, snacks and skyline views come together at this adults-only night out where museum halls stay open late and the food trucks roll in. Guests can sip on drinks, play outdoor games and enjoy live music while exploring the exhibits — no kids, no crowds, just good times and curiosity on tap. It’s part date night, part science experiment and all the more reason to ditch your usual Thursday plans. Early tickets are encouraged; this popular evening tends to sell out.
